        <pre>Description:
When Writer export PDF that odt include Table Repeat heading,
PDF bookmark will jump to Table Repeat heading, not first heading.
for example:
1.The table from page 1 to page 2
2.Set the table first row text as heading 1 and repeat tje first 1 rows.
3.Export PDF and open PDF
4.Click heading 1 bookmark will jump to page 2 that table Repeat heading.

Actual Results:  
Click heading 1 bookmark will jump to page 2 that table Repeat heading

Expected Results:
It should jump to page 1 original heading 1.
